    Default WSJ: Yahoo's board approves $1.1 billion all-cash Tumblr acquisition

    According to The Wall Street Journal, Yahoo's board of directors has approved the company's widely-rumored acquisition of Tumblr in an all-cash deal worth $1.1 billion. Assuming the terms are accepted by Tumblr, CEO Marissa Mayer is all but certain to announce Yahoo's latest pickup — easily its largest to date in a spree of acquisitions and content deals — at a media event tomorrow in New York City. Reports of the approval follow days of rampant speculation, with AllThingsD first reporting that Yahoo's board planned to meet today to reach a final decision.

    The high-dollar buyout is seen as favorable for both sides, bringing Yahoo a massive community of the younger users it's desperately sought in recent years while offering Tumblr's investors a significant payday.

    David Karp, the 26-year-old founder of blogging site Tumblr, has just made to make a lot of money - almost in spite of himself.

    Yahoo's board of directors agreed on Sunday to buy his wildly popular blogging platform, which boasts 100million users and 90million posts per day, for $1.1billion cash.

    The deal could make the native New Yorker the latest 20-something tech billionaire, even though he was publicly opposed, even just last year, to selling the company he founded out of his mother's small Manhattan apartment in 2007.

    On Sunday afternoon, it was revealed Yahoo's boardapproved the purchase of Tumblr, despite its revenue of only $13million last year. Even that figure was only made possible after $125million in capital investments.
